Output e0afb13d94b0d9e83fe824f2503d2149d23498925259565190119436b813fc40:1

value
7474076
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16168dded42f95681d6cdae16042f9de052a090b OP_EQUAL
address
33hoorbtfrM9G25vD4WKAfqx7MP62rPRXZ
transaction
e0afb13d94b0d9e83fe824f2503d2149d23498925259565190119436b813fc40
spent
true